Kellyanne Conway served as Campaign Manager of the come-from-behind victory of Trump-Pence 2016, making her the first woman in U.S. history to successfully helm a presidential campaign. For nearly four years, Kellyanne served as Assistant to the President and Senior Counselor to the President at the White House, working on a range of issues affecting domestic and global policy. She is the Founder and former President of The Polling Company, Inc./WomanTrend a privately-held, woman-owned corporation she operated form 1995-2021. She is one of the most quoted and noted pollsters on the national scene, having provided commentary on thousands of television shows on ABC, CBS, NBC, PBS, CNN, CNBC, MSNBC, HBO, Comedy Central, MTV, Fox News Channel, on the paid speaking circuit and for numerous radio shows and print stories. Throughout her multiple decades in market research, Kellyanne has provided primary research and advice for clients in all 50 states and has directed hundreds of demographic and attitudinal survey projects for statewide and congressional political races, trade associations, and Fortune 100 companies. Kellyanne is a "fully-recovered" attorney, licensed to practice law in four jurisdictions (Maryland,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, and the District of Columbia). She holds a law degree, with honors, from George Washington University Law Center and completed her undergraduate studies at Trinity College and Oxford University. Kellyanne has served on numerous boards and advisory councils. Her new business, KAConsulting, provides clients strategic advice, polling, and media training to corporate, political and nonprofit clients. Kellyanne is a Fox News Contributor. Her memoir, Here's The Deal, published in May of 2022, was a #1 New York Times bestseller. She is mom to four amazing teenagers.
